— ADMISSIONS —

Pacific Shores Day School students are admitted on the basis of a full academic school year (September through June).
Children must turn 5 years old by the June 15th during the school year they wish to attend to be eligible for the program.
Pacific Shores Day School is open to all children regardless of race, creed or nationality. As a private school, we reserve the right to refuse any applicant. The program capacity is 22 children with a comfortable child to adult ratio of 11:1.
The admissions process includes a visit to the school (optional yet highly recommended), the review of applicant paperwork and records, and the participation in a mandatory applicant screening appointment. All applicants must attend a screening appointment to ensure each candidate is well suited for the level and style of education we offer. Priority is given to siblings of Pacific Shores Day School graduates.
